How-to videos by feature

Two-minute walkthroughs for each part of the app. New videos added as the series rolls out.

2:10

Build a custom workout

Browse exercises, save a routine, and track sets and reps as you go.

  • 1 · Open Workouts → My Custom Workouts
  • 2 · Add exercises from the library
  • 3 · Log your sets during the session
1:48

Track cardio with GPS

Start an outdoor run or ride with a live map, or time an indoor session.

  • 1 · Open Cardio → choose Outdoor
  • 2 · Pick Run, Walk, Ruck or Bike
  • 3 · Tap start and let GPS do the rest
1:32

Log recovery & rest

Record stretching, meditation and rest days so recovery counts too.

  • 1 · Open More → Recovery
  • 2 · Log active recovery or a rest day
  • 3 · See it reflected on your calendar
2:05

Yoga, Pilates & mobility

Follow guided classes and add mobility work to your week.

  • 1 · Open Workouts → Classes
  • 2 · Choose Yoga, Pilates or Mobility
  • 3 · Follow along and log it
1:40

Read your progress

Use the calendar and stats to see your consistency compound.

  • 1 · Open the Calendar tab
  • 2 · Tap any color-coded day
  • 3 · Review streaks and totals
1:25

Connect with friends

Share wins and cheer each other on — without leaderboards or pressure.

  • 1 · Open More → Social
  • 2 · Add friends and share a post
  • 3 · Posts auto-delete after 6 months

On your wrist

Track a session from Apple Watch

No phone required. The watch app mirrors everything you can do on iPhone — and syncs the moment you finish.

  1. 1 Open RockSteady on your watch and pick Exercise, Weights or Recovery
  2. 2 Choose your activity and tap start — live heart rate, distance and time appear instantly
  3. 3 End the session and it syncs to your iPhone through private iCloud

Quick answers

Can I use RockSteady offline?

Yes — tracking workouts and viewing your history work offline, since that data lives on your device. Social features need an internet connection.

Is my data backed up?

Your activity history and GPS routes are kept on your device, and Apple Watch sessions sync through your private iCloud. Deleting the app removes the history stored locally.

How do I reset my password?

Use “Forgot Password?” on the sign-in screen. If you signed up with Apple, your sign-in is managed by Apple — there's no separate password.
